About agriculture in Stubno
Stubno is located in the Subcarpathian Voivodeship, a picturesque region in southeastern Poland characterized by rolling hills and fertile plains near the San River basin. The rural landscape surrounding the village is dominated by small to medium-sized agricultural plots, lush meadows, and patches of forest, offering a tranquil environment typical of this part of the country.
The area is deeply rooted in traditional agriculture, focusing primarily on the cultivation of cereals such as wheat, rye, and barley. In addition to arable crops, local farming activities include potato production and forage cultivation to support small-scale livestock operations, primarily focusing on dairy cattle and poultry.
For agricultural workers and agronomists, Stubno offers opportunities mainly during the peak spring planting and autumn harvest seasons. Prospective workers can expect to find roles involving field maintenance, crop management, and farm machinery operation, requiring a good understanding of seasonal cycles and a willingness to work in diverse outdoor conditions.
